How Elon Musk’s SpaceX Launched a New Space Era

In 2005, long before reusable rockets became industry standard, a scrappy startup named SpaceX asked for permission to use the iconic Cape Canaveral launch pad—once home to NASA’s Apollo missions. The move was met with fierce resistance from aerospace giants like Boeing and Lockheed Martin, who saw Elon Musk’s new venture as reckless and inexperienced.

Fast forward two decades, and SpaceX is the global leader in commercial spaceflight—delivering more payloads to orbit than any government or private competitor combined.


From Underdog to Dominance

At first, industry veterans scoffed at Elon Musk, viewing him as bold but naive. Today, he commands a company whose Falcon 9 rockets dominate orbital deliveries and whose Starship rocket—the most powerful ever built—could eventually carry humans to Mars.

SpaceX’s Dragon capsule has become the go-to vehicle for ferrying astronauts and cargo to the International Space Station (ISS). In fact, NASA relies heavily on SpaceX, especially as Boeing’s Starliner program has stumbled.

The company even executed the world’s first commercial spacewalk, and its Starlink satellite network has already delivered internet to remote and conflict-ridden areas, including battlefields in Ukraine.


Why Did SpaceX Succeed?

According to journalist Eric Berger, author of Reentry: SpaceX, Elon Musk, and the Reusable Rockets That Launched a Second Space Age, there are three main reasons behind SpaceX’s meteoric rise:

1. Elon Musk’s Visionary Leadership

Musk insisted on reusable rockets despite opposition—even within his own team. He launched the Starship project and Starlink network in tandem, defying industry norms and showing unmatched ambition.

2. The People Behind the Mission

SpaceX attracted top-tier engineers willing to work long hours for the chance to reshape spaceflight. Key figures like Gwynne Shotwell, who secured a vital NASA contract in 2006, and Holly Ridings, NASA’s first female flight director, played pivotal roles.

3. NASA’s Gamble Paid Off

When the Space Shuttle program ended, the Obama administration bet on Musk’s vision. NASA not only funded early SpaceX missions but also embedded engineers within the company to ensure success. This partnership yielded historic moments, such as the first docking of a SpaceX capsule with the ISS in 2012.


A New Culture of Space

Before SpaceX, the aerospace industry operated on bloated, cost-plus contracts. Musk introduced a startup mindset, reducing costs and increasing accountability. The result? Rapid innovation, lower launch prices, and a cultural shift that pulled young talent into aerospace once again.

According to Berger, SpaceX has become the “ultimate destination” for space enthusiasts who want to build, launch, and boldly go.


The Only Risk? Musk Himself

While SpaceX’s trajectory remains sky-high, Berger ends his book on a cautionary note: Elon Musk’s distractions—from Twitter/X acquisition to polarizing political statements—could derail the mission. If Musk loses focus, SpaceX’s interplanetary ambitions might stall.

But for now, the company’s progress feels unstoppable. Reusable rockets, commercial spacewalks, Mars missions—it all started with one man’s dream and a company no one believed in.
